The Coastal Sharks opened a six-point break at the top of Super Rugby with a South African derby win as champions Waikato Chiefs lost narrowly at home this weekend. The Sharks, seeking a first southern hemisphere inter-provincial championship title under former World Cup-winning coach Jake White, downed the Central Cheetahs 19-8 in Durban to move to 31 points. Australia's ACT Brumbies remain in second place on 25 points despite their weekend bye, ahead on points differential over the Chiefs. Back-to-back champions Waikato were nudged out 18-17 by the Canterbury Crusaders in a New Zealand cliffhanger in Hamilton.
